Our review of the Head Radical Tour Grit finds it best suited to versatile players who want a blend of control, spin and pop in one paddle. The biggest reason to consider this paddle is its SpinGrid graphite surface combined with a foamed core that delivers noticeable bite on the ball while keeping a comfortable feel. For players who value shot placement and spin at mid to high intensity play, the Radical Tour Grit provides a reliable mix of responsiveness and stability without sacrificing touch.
Key Features
- SpinGrid Surface: The textured SpinGrid surface increases spin potential and adds a subtle power boost for aggressive topspin shots.
- Graphite Hitting Surface: Head's graphite hitting surface offers a lightweight, reactive feel that enhances control and gives the paddle a satisfying pop on drives and volleys.
- Foamed Core Technology: Strategically placed foamed core areas at 3, 9 and 12 o'clock improve weight balance and deliver consistent playability across the face.
- Comfort Grip System: The inlaid PU Ergo Grip dampens vibration for a softer feel and improved comfort during long sessions.
- Balanced Dimensions: A 15 mm core thickness with a 408 mm length and 198 mm width gives a traditional dynamic shape that supports both power and precision.
Who It's For
The Radical Tour Grit is ideal for intermediate to advanced recreational players who want a paddle that can produce spin and maintain touch for dinking and controlled drives. Players who transition between aggressive baseline play and the kitchen will appreciate the blend of pop and feel provided by the graphite surface and foamed core.
Players seeking an ultralight paddle under 200 g or a specialized power-only weapon might look elsewhere, as this model targets a balanced, versatile performance rather than extreme lightness or maximum sweet-spot size.

Specifications
| Brand | HEAD |
| Model | Radical Tour Grit |
| Materials | PP + GF with Graphite/Carbon hitting surface |
| Core Thickness | 15 mm / 3/5 in |
| Weight | 225 g / 7.9 oz |
| Dimensions | Length 408 mm / 16 in, Width 198 mm / 7 7/8 in |
| Grip Sizes | 98 mm / 3 7/8 in and 105 mm / 4 1/8 in |
